Subject: [PATCH] fs/9p: iattr_valid flags are kernel internal flags map them to 9p values.

From: "Aneesh Kumar K.V" <aneesh.kumar@...ux.vnet.ibm.com>

Kernel internal values can change, add protocol values for these constant and
use them.

Signed-off-by: Aneesh Kumar K.V <aneesh.kumar@...ux.vnet.ibm.com>
---
 fs/9p/vfs_inode_dotl.c |   42 +++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++-
 1 files changed, 41 insertions(+), 1 deletions(-)

diff --git a/fs/9p/vfs_inode_dotl.c b/fs/9p/vfs_inode_dotl.c
index 0b5745e..a81808a 100644
--- a/fs/9p/vfs_inode_dotl.c
+++ b/fs/9p/vfs_inode_dotl.c
@@ -523,6 +523,46 @@ v9fs_vfs_getattr_dotl(struct vfsmount *mnt, struct dentry *dentry,
 	return 0;
 }
 
+/*
+ * Attribute flags.
+ */
+#define P9_ATTR_MODE		(1 << 0)
+#define P9_ATTR_UID		(1 << 1)
+#define P9_ATTR_GID		(1 << 2)
+#define P9_ATTR_SIZE		(1 << 3)
+#define P9_ATTR_ATIME		(1 << 4)
+#define P9_ATTR_MTIME		(1 << 5)
+#define P9_ATTR_CTIME		(1 << 6)
+#define P9_ATTR_ATIME_SET	(1 << 7)
+#define P9_ATTR_MTIME_SET	(1 << 8)
+
+struct dotl_iattr_map {
+	int iattr_valid;
+	int p9_iattr_valid;
+};
+
+static int v9fs_mapped_iattr_valid(int iattr_valid)
+{
+	int i;
+	int p9_iattr_valid = 0;
+	struct dotl_iattr_map dotl_iattr_map[] = {
+		{ ATTR_MODE,		P9_ATTR_MODE },
+		{ ATTR_UID,		P9_ATTR_UID },
+		{ ATTR_GID,		P9_ATTR_GID },
+		{ ATTR_SIZE,		P9_ATTR_SIZE },
+		{ ATTR_ATIME,		P9_ATTR_ATIME },
+		{ ATTR_MTIME,		P9_ATTR_MTIME },
+		{ ATTR_CTIME,		P9_ATTR_CTIME },
+		{ ATTR_ATIME_SET,	P9_ATTR_ATIME_SET },
+		{ ATTR_MTIME_SET,	P9_ATTR_MTIME_SET },
+	};
+	for (i = 0; i < ARRAY_SIZE(dotl_iattr_map); i++) {
+		if (iattr_valid & dotl_iattr_map[i].iattr_valid)
+			p9_iattr_valid |= dotl_iattr_map[i].p9_iattr_valid;
+	}
+	return p9_iattr_valid;
+}
+
 /**
  * v9fs_vfs_setattr_dotl - set file metadata
  * @dentry: file whose metadata to set
@@ -543,7 +583,7 @@ int v9fs_vfs_setattr_dotl(struct dentry *dentry, struct iattr *iattr)
 	if (retval)
 		return retval;
 
-	p9attr.valid = iattr->ia_valid;
+	p9attr.valid = v9fs_mapped_iattr_valid(iattr->ia_valid);
 	p9attr.mode = iattr->ia_mode;
 	p9attr.uid = iattr->ia_uid;
 	p9attr.gid = iattr->ia_gid;
